I agree with Frantic, it's a little too early to judge the leaps in graphics. I think all new console generations behave this way because the developers are still using the knowledge and skills used on the previous generation, and as they completely integrate to the new hardware only then will we see the full potential. When you compare the later stage games to the previous generation games you will see the difference a lot more clearly, in my opinion. I might be wrong, but I think FF8 was released almost as the PS2 was coming about, and if you compare the graphics on that with earlier games of the PS1, you could see a big difference even if they were made on the same console.
